Record 6, Textual support, English
Record number: 6,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A region containing at least 1,500 species of vascular plants as endemics and having lost at least 70 percent of its original habitat. 1, record 6, English, - biodiversity%20hotspot
Record number: 6, Textual support number: 1 CONT
In order to concentrate resources on those areas that are most vulnerable, conservationists have identified certain areas as biodiversity hotspots. The term, first used by British ecologist Norman Myers in 1988, designated areas losing habitat at a high rate in which there is a disproportionate number of species found nowhere else. ... Hotspots are often defined according to their plant vegetation. To Myers, a hotspot has to contain at least 0.5 percent of the world's 300,000 plant species as endemics. 1, record 6, English, - biodiversity%20hotspot
